In a significant development, the United States has announced sanctions against the Chief of the Belarus Red Cross after allegations emerged of the deportation of Ukrainian children to Russia. The move comes as the international community expresses concern over the welfare and safety of the affected children.

The decision to impose sanctions was revealed by Samuel Ramani, a renowned political analyst, on his official Twitter account. Ramani stated that the US government took swift action against the Belarus Red Cross Chief in response to the distressing situation involving Ukrainian children being forcibly sent to Russia against their will.

The deportations have sparked outrage globally, with human rights organizations condemning the actions as a violation of international law and children’s rights. According to reports, the Belarusian authorities allegedly detained and removed the children from Ukrainian territory without proper legal procedures, separating them from their families and placing them in unfamiliar surroundings.

The US sanctions aim to hold those responsible accountable for their actions and send a strong message that such human rights abuses will not be tolerated. The specific details of the sanctions were not immediately disclosed, but they are expected to include travel bans and asset freezes.
